Bill Caption
Relating to prohibiting certain establishments serving the public
from restricting a peace officer or special investigator from
carrying a weapon on the premises.
Fiscal Notes
No fiscal implication to the State is anticipated.
Bill Analysis
This bill would bar any establishment that serves the public from prohibiting a peace officer from carrying a weapon, whether or not the officer is in the discharge of his duty.
Vote Recommendation Notes
This bill protects officers as it removes any risk that they would be barred from an establishment during an emergency situation. For this reason, we support this bill.
